jqgrid是基于jQuery的表格插件,它提供了許多強大的功能,可以快速的構建出一個功能豐富的表格。同時,它也是開源項目,大家可以自己查看源代碼。
$("#grid").jqGrid({
url: 'data.json',
datatype: "json",
colModel: [
{ label: 'ID', name: 'id', width: 75 },
{ label: '姓名', name: 'name', width: 150 },
{ label: '郵箱', name: 'email', width: 150 },
{ label: '性別', name: 'gender', width: 150 }
],
loadonce: true,
viewrecords: true,
height: "auto",
caption: "用戶列表",
pager: "#pager"
});
以上是一個jqgrid的基本設置,其中url為數據的接口,datatype為數據類型,colModel為表頭字段、寬度等屬性的設置,loadonce為是否只加載一次數據,viewrecords為是否顯示總記錄數,height為表格的高度,caption為表格的標題,pager為分頁控件的位置。
而jQuery是一個輕量級的JavaScript庫,它能夠簡化HTML文檔的遍歷、事件處理、動畫和AJAX操作。大量簡化了JavaScript編寫的復雜性和贅余代碼。
$(document).ready(function() {
$("button").click(function() {
$("p").slideToggle();
});
});
以上是一個jQuery的例子,其中當文檔加載完成后,當按鈕被點擊時,p標簽執行slideToggle動畫效果。
總的來說,jQuery和jqgrid都是十分強大的工具,能夠讓我們更方便地構建出網頁元素,提高開發效率。
上一篇jq jquery函數
下一篇mysql中兩個表關聯